Dator
 |  Startsida |  Hårdvara |  Nätverk |  Programmering |  Programvara |  Felsökning |  System |   
Programvara
  • Adobe Illustrator
  • animation Software
  • antivirusprogram
  • ljudprogram
  • Säkerhetskopiera data
  • Bränn CD-skivor
  • Bränn DVD
  • Data Compression
  • Database Software
  • Desktop Publishing
  • Desktop Video
  • Digital Video Software
  • Drupal
  • Educational Software
  • Engineering Software
  • Filtillägg Typer
  • Financial Software
  • Freeware , Shareware & Abandonware
  • GIMP
  • Graphics Software
  • Home Recording Software
  • Microsoft Access
  • Microsoft Excel
  • Microsoft Publisher
  • Microsoft Word
  • Open Source Code
  • Andra datorprogram
  • PC-spel
  • Photoshop
  • Portable Document Format
  • PowerPoint
  • presentationsprogram
  • Produktivitet Software
  • quicktime
  • Remote Desktop Management
  • SQL Server
  • Skype
  • Programvara betaversioner
  • Programvara Konsulter
  • Software Development Companies
  • Software Licensing
  • Spreadsheets
  • Skatt förberedelse programvara
  • Utility Software
  • Web Clip Art
  • Windows Media Player
  • Ordbehandlingsprogram
  • * Dator Kunskap >> Programvara >> Database Software >> Content

    Vad är en primärnyckel i Oracle

    ? Värdena för en primärnyckel i Oracle är alltid unik . Dessutom , kan värdena för en primärnyckel har inte null ( saknas eller okända ) värdena , bör inte förändras över tiden och bör vara så kort som möjligt . Identifiering

    En primärnyckel är en begränsning definieras på en relationsdatabas tabell som hindrar användare från att komma in dubbla poster i tabellen . En primärnyckel begränsning definieras med en uppsättning kolumner i databasen tabellen som unikt identifierar posterna som är lagrade i en tabell . Funktioner

    I en tabell som lagrar anställd
    uppgifter , en möjlig kolumn som unikt arbetstagaren är Social Security Number identifierar , eftersom det inte finns två anställda kan ha samma SSN . Anställd namn kan inte vara en primärnyckel , eftersom mer än en person kan ha samma namn .
    Funktion

    en Oracle-databas , att definiera kolumnen SSN som primärnyckel i tabellen Anställda , skulle man använda följande syntax :

    CREATE tABLE anställd (

    SSN NUMMER ,

    emp_name VARCHAR2 ( 30 ) ,

    lön nummer,

    CONSTRAINT employee_pk primärnyckel ( SSN ) ) ;
    Effekter

    i ovanstående exempel, när SSN definieras som primärnyckel på bordet , kommer Oracle att skapa ett unikt index för SSN kolumnen i tabellen Anställda . Denna unika index kommer att användas för att upprätthålla regeln att ett duplikat värde för SSN inte kan föras in i tabellen .

    Tidigare:

    nästa:
    relaterade artiklar
    ·Hur man uppdaterar en Access-databas i Code
    ·Hur byta redovisningsprincip Kalender i Oracle
    ·Hur du formaterar en tabell Fält i Access 2003
    ·Hur man tillåta val av flera objekt på sidan Area av …
    ·Lägga till diagram till rapporter i Access
    ·Hur man bygger en relationsdatabas
    ·Hur man använder internet för att öka skrivhastighet…
    ·Konvertera en Access- databas till en webbsida
    ·Hur man använder RSLogix 500
    ·Hur man skapar en CSV -fil för att importera till en P…
    Utvalda artiklarna
    ·Hur får japanska teckensnitt på Microsoft Word
    ·Hur Importera Excel till Outlook 2007
    ·Hur man skapar en tidslinje i Microsoft
    ·Hur man gör en normalfördelningskurva i Excel 2007
    ·Hur Fly flygsimulatorer
    ·Hur man tar bort Lsass.exe från en dator
    ·Hur komprimera en MOV -fil för att passa i ett e
    ·Hur du uppdaterar kunder med hjälp av Symantec Endpoin…
    ·Adobe Illustrator kan inte ändra Verktyg
    ·Hur man gör en scen i Photoshop
    Copyright © Dator Kunskap http://www.dator.xyz